Laser Ease Therapeutics Inc. was opened in February 2007 and is owned and operated by Linda Stewart.

The most important device Linda states: “is helping people help themselves. People experience pain relief with no side effects and are able to return to work and daily activities. In addition to no side effects from this treatment; some are able to eliminate their medication and feel much better.

Her first hand experience to the benefits of Laser Treatment in regards to chronic pain was a positive one; leading Linda to explore other Laser Treatments.

In April 2009 she made a decision to go back to Ontario and continue training at Ontario Laser; the largest stop smoking clinic in Ontario. Ontario Laser offered a client focused package to help people stop smoking, with weight reduction and addictions. In addition, they were experiencing a success rate ranging from 85 – 90 % of all clients using this treatment.

I have been seeing Linda since August (9 months), about 15 - 20 visits total. I was referred by Sharon who knew a bit about the pain and exhaustion I was experiencing. I have cerebral palsy, a condition that arises at birth and varies greatly from person too person. For me, it affects mainly motor control of my right leg and arm. I have had approximately 15 surgeries since the age of two to assist me to walk independently. I am now 37 years old and the wear and tear of walking independently and the physical demands of my job have caused problems with the muscles. I began using a walker about two years ago to help with fatigue and for safety reasons as I was feeling less stable standing. The walker helped with these two issues but 'caused' new ones. I have pain in the right side of my neck, my shoulder, elbow and wrist. My lower back also aches now and then. The muscles in my legs are very taut and their lack of relaxation causes pain as well.

Linda and I are concentrating on my right shoulder which is the most painful area. The results are dramatic. There are sessions when I can actually feel my muscles relaxing, almost one at a time or from the top of my arm downward. There are other times when I leave a session walking completely different because my arm is so loose. Without the tension and tightness I have all the time, I literally walk out differently. At first, I didn't understand what had happened. But, when it happened again, I figured it out. It was AMAZING to feel that way!

The laser sessions help me cope with the daily demands of working. I am a consultant at the Department of Education and I offer various training sessions for teachers either at individual schools or at central locations. Either way, there is a lot of material to take beck and forth as well as lifting the walker in and out of the trunk of my car. I am still experiencing pain but I am unable to change the demands of my job for the time being. In June, I will be retiring and look forward to the benefits of laser sessions being more long-term because there will be less strain on my body.
